Confirmed team news : Brentford's Super Eagles midfielder will not play v West Ham
Published: December 30, 2022
Manager Thomas Frank has confirmed that he will not be able to call upon Super Eagles midfielder Frank Onyeka for the Premier League meeting with West Ham United at the London Stadium on Friday night.
Onyeka was not utilized in Brentford's mid-season friendlies with Bordeaux, Celta Vigo and Wolfsburg this month as part of their preparations for the resumption of the Premier League.
It became clear that all was not well with the defensive midfielder after he was excluded from the matchday squad against Tottenham Hotspur on Boxing Day.
Manager Thomas Frank has confirmed that the Nigerian will not make it for the match against the Hammers because he is still recovering from a hamstring injury.
Providing a squad update, the Danish football tactician said at his pre-match press conference : "Shandon [Baptiste] is still out with a groin injury and Frank [Onyeka] won’t play - he’s got a hamstring injury."
Apart from Onyeka, Aaron Hickey, Thomas Strakosha (both ankle), Kristoffer Ajer (hamstring) and Shandon Baptiste (groin) will also sit out tonight's London derby.
Onyeka was called up for every single game played by the Bees prior to the World Cup break, seventeen in all competitions, and took to the pitch on fourteen occasions.
